2025-11-21 02:13:28
电脑看GIF就是先把图片拆成几十张小图片,然后一帧一帧放出来。Windows用显卡帮忙处理这些小图片,让它们看起来连贯。当鼠标滑过GIF时,系统会临时存下当前帧的图片,这样快速切换就不会卡顿了。
为啥要拆成小图片呢?因为GIF是用LZW压缩算法把多帧合并成一个文件,压缩率95%以上。比如一张1000×1000的图拆成10帧,每帧存100万像素,压缩后只要约500KB。Windows 10的DirectX 12能同时处理20帧以上,比旧版快40%。当用户暂停GIF时,显卡会暂停渲染流程,只保留当前帧数据。数据来自微软开发者文档和GIF标准规范,前年统计显示Windows用户平均每秒处理30帧GIF,延迟控制在50毫秒内。
本题链接: